Meall a‘ Bhrollaich
Meall a‘ Bhrollaich is a peak in Highland Council, Scotland and has an elevation of 748 feet. Meall a‘ Bhrollaich is situated nearby to the locality Cnoc an Tailleir, as well as near Rèidh a‘ Chaisteil.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Altnaharra is a small hamlet in Sutherland in the Highland region of northern Scotland. The hamlet is on the A836 road, close to its junction with the B873.
